Best Times to Visit
Tidewater Park is beautiful year-round, but the best times to visit are typically during the spring and fall. The weather during these seasons is mild and pleasant, making it ideal for outdoor activities. Spring brings vibrant blooms and lush greenery, while fall offers stunning foliage and crisp air. Summer can be hot and humid, but the park's water activities provide a refreshing way to beat the heat. Winter is quieter, but the park's serene landscapes can be equally enchanting. No matter when you choose to visit, Tidewater Park offers a unique and enjoyable experience.
